Cocktail Meatballs in Sweet and Sour Sauce

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1/4 cup chopped parsley
  • 1 large egg, beaten
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on onion powder
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1/2 cup ketchup
  • 1/2 cup honey
  • 1/4 cup apple cider vinegar

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ine ground beef, bre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, parsley, beaten egg, minced garlic,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Mix thoroughly until all ingredients are well combined.
  3. Form the mixture into small meatballs, about 1 inch in diameter, and place them on a lined baking sheet.
  4. Bake the meatballs in the preheated oven for 20-25 minutes, or until cooked through and golden brown.
  5. While the meatballs are baking, prepare the sweet and sour sauce. In a medium saucepan, whisk together ketchup, honey, and apple cider vinegar over medium heat.
  6. Bring the sauce to a simmer, then reduce heat and let it cook for about 5 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ld.
  7. Once the meatballs are done, remove them from the oven and transfer them to the saucepan with the sweet and sour sauce. Gently toss to coat the meatballs evenly with the sauce.
  8. Serve the cocktail meatballs hot, garnished with additional parsley if desired, and enjoy!
